Home Funny Pictures 30 FRESH MEMES FOR TODAY #916 Funny PicturesMemes 30 FRESH MEMES FOR TODAY #916 BackNext13. FRESH MEMES FOR TODAY BackNext RELATED ARTICLESMORE FROM AUTHOR 25 DANK MEMES FOR TODAY №938 66 FRESH MEMES FOR TODAY №937 40 FUNNY MEMES FOR TODAY RANDOM POSTS Funny Animal Pictures #9 0 100 Funny Pictures For Today (#91) 30 MEMES FOR TODAY #27 Funny Animal Memes 40 Funny Tumblr Posts Funny Pictures2316Memes1426Funny Animals556Fail159Comics70GIFs36